NJAASC Elects New Officers to Its Board of Directors

The New Jersey Association of Ambulatory Surgery Centers (NJAASC) has elected new officers to its board of directors: Jeff Shanton of Journal Square Surgical Center as president; Meg Stagliano, RN, of Seashore Surgical Institute as vice president; Caroline Ivanovski-Hauser of Bergen-Passaic Eye Surgery Center as treasurer; and Sheila McAteer of Virtua as secretary.

The announcement follows the May 2019 election of two new members to NJAASC's board: Melissa Bushnell of Atlanticare and Shelia McAteer of Virtua. Other NJAASC board members include: Edmund Abramovitz of The Alexander Group Consultants; Sharon Gelardi, RN, of The Gastro Surgi Center of New Jersey; Michael Graziano, CASC, of Clifton Surgery Center; Joan McKibben RN, CASC, of Ambulatory Surgical Center of Somerset; and Andrew Weiss, CASC, of Summit Surgical and NJAASC immediate past president.
